Lemont is a village located in Cook County, Illinois. Lemont has a 2025 population of 17,437. Lemont is currently declining at a rate of -0.39% annually and its population has decreased by -1.94%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 17,782 in 2020.

The average household income in Lemont is $146,268 with a poverty rate of 3.14%. The median age in Lemont is 43.7 years: 42.4 years for males, and 45.7 years for females.

The racial composition of Lemont includes 88.22% White, and smaller percentages for Asian, Black or African American, other race, Native American, Native Hawaiian or Pacific Islander and multiracial populations.

Lemont's average per capita income is $74,690. Household income levels show a median of $126,100. The poverty rate stands at 3.14%.

Families: A family includes the owner or renter of the home along with everyone related to them - whether through birth, marriage, or adoption. This includes relatives like spouses, children, parents, siblings, grandparents, and any other family members.
Households: A household includes all the people who occupy a housing unit (such as a house or apartment) as their usual place of residence.
Non Families: A nonfamily household is either someone living alone or when the owner/renter lives with people they aren't related to, like roommates.
